Type
ORACLE
Validation date
2024-11-24 01:12: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02069,
    "usd": 0.02155
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001F239AD140CC48E870335862124892E518FE3F4D4E6B6C5A026E8D4BCA558AC53

Previous signature

F2F9CAE743827D54FC4935CF0B1681C1082A7CF85A23265266293D84C9E583BCA6959D42B80ABF75CDCE513C2D2799B6B0FFCF405CB8F48643C0471F2EC9B905

Origin signature

304402203690C5AA32132665372F688BBB06649ABF25F020D17FC51F87E49A53801513860220521DCDC8A7F28579C5737F5C6C12CCDF5064F1C9795AD005A176A0B7689D7B54

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00963F221A013A042ED74D3A84B96B062140F665E4059F932751D53B385487BAF8

Coordinator signature

3B04E11560F5DBF6EDB5009DEAEC4FE4552399D28B92C1ACFF2C1B6772FD9D07EFD35797A7C183D72883C0A83E20E3A95D1F868956048DBB189C7C51C5C68C00

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

85E5801F46EBB608306AB89CF59DC10935A75E4A82127C8B9ECA1A9C24D082AE1327296DA453ACE4AE124EF2DB30AE9724F53C9EF23C3935A480006B88635408

Validator #2 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#2 signature

021F9791E7AF4C617B4218BE71DF5814F7E55341D0174A374017634F214F7E39CB9A43076735E102405D890E0C46B633047120CAD5C7B30FB58C09CE61420201